Allot expands NetXplorer options

Allot Communications has announced the release of an upgrade to its NetXplorer centralized management system.

By CBR Staff Writer

According to the company, this new version of NetXplorer consolidates carrier-class capabilities together under one management roof and focuses on facilitating the integration of revenue-generating services.

The company claimed that the new release introduces a Linux OS platform for NetXplorer and a variety of open interfaces to facilitate easy integration in operator environments, allowing external systems to access the NetXplorer database for accounting, billing and provisioning purposes.

Andrei Elefant, vice president marketing and product management at Allot, said: Our main goal with this release is to align our offering with service provider needs that we constantly hear from the field. The new NetXplorer release grants providers enhanced visibility into the network by presenting useful analytics tools and actionable statistics that help service providers make business decisions.
